								/**
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* Superclass for plugins which add Activity types and such
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* @category  Activity
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* @package   GNUsocial
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* @author    Mikael Nordfeldth <mmn@hethane.se>
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* @copyright 2014 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* @license   http://www.fsf.org/licensing/licenses/agpl-3.0.html AGPL 3.0
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 * @link      http://gnu.io/social
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								 */
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								abstract class ActivityHandlerPlugin extends Plugin
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								{
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    /**
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* Return a list of ActivityStreams object type IRIs
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* which this micro-app handles. Default implementations
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* of the base class will use this list to check if a
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* given ActivityStreams object belongs to us, via
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* $this->isMyNotice() or $this->isMyActivity.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* An empty list means any type is ok. (Favorite verb etc.)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* All micro-app classes must override this method.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* @return array of strings
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     */
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    abstract function types();
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    /**
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* Return a list of ActivityStreams verb IRIs which
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* this micro-app handles. Default implementations
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* of the base class will use this list to check if a
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* given ActivityStreams verb belongs to us, via
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* $this->isMyNotice() or $this->isMyActivity.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* All micro-app classes must override this method.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* @return array of strings
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     */
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    function verbs() {
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								        return array(ActivityVerb::POST);
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    }
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    /**
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* Check if a given ActivityStreams activity should be handled by this
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* micro-app plugin.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* The default implementation checks against the activity type list
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* returned by $this->types(), and requires that exactly one matching
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* object be present. You can override this method to expand
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* your checks or to compare the activity's verb, etc.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     *
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* @param Activity $activity
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* @return boolean
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     */
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    function isMyActivity(Activity $act) {
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								        return (count($act->objects) == 1
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								            && ($act->objects[0] instanceof ActivityObject)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								            && $this->isMyVerb($act->verb)
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								            && $this->isMyType($act->objects[0]->type));
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    }
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    /**
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* Check if a given notice object should be handled by this micro-app
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* plugin.
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* The default implementation checks against the activity type list 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* returned by $this->types(). You can override this method to expand 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* your checks, but follow the execution chain to get it right. 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* @param Notice $notice 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     * @return boolean 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								     */ 
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    function isMyNotice(Notice $notice) {
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								        return $this->isMyVerb($notice->verb) && $this->isMyType($notice->object_type);
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    }
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    function isMyVerb($verb) {
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								        $verb = $verb ?: ActivityVerb::POST;    // post is the default verb
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								        return ActivityUtils::compareTypes($verb, $this->verbs());
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    }
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    function isMyType($type) {
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								        return count($this->types())===0 || ActivityUtils::compareTypes($type, $this->types());
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								    }
							 | 
						||
| 
								 | 
							
								}
